PREPOSITIONS
Directions : In this section, each of the following sentences has a blank space followed by four options. Select the most appropriate option to fill in the blank.
In accordance with
Instead of
On account of
In front of
- In accordance with: This phrase means following or complying with specific rules or instructions. It doesn't fit well in the context of negligence and loss.
- Instead of: This suggests a choice or substitution, where one thing is done in place of another. It doesn't align with the causative relationship needed in the sentence.
- On account of: This means "because of" or "due to," and is used to explain a cause or reason. It is the correct choice here, as it shows the reason for the company's loss.
- In front of: This locational phrase is used to indicate a position or location, which isn't relevant to the context of negligence and loss.
